Challenge

Every long-running product faces the same structural problem: it needs continuous engineering — new features, integrations, maintenance, operations — without the overhead and knowledge loss of rotating agencies or short-term contractors. The client's need was a partner who would stay: accumulate domain knowledge, take ownership, and remain accountable across releases and years.

Solution

Our partnership model

The Wovero engagement runs on the model we apply to all long-term work:

  • Stable, senior team — the same engineers over the life of the engagement, so domain knowledge compounds instead of evaporating at each handover.
  • Continuous delivery — ongoing feature development and maintenance in small, frequent, reversible releases through automated CI/CD.
  • Ownership beyond code — deployment, monitoring and operational health are part of our responsibility, not someone else's problem.
  • Direct communication — short lines between the client and the engineers doing the work, coordinated through our relationship management.
